Link to Specific Outcomes in the ICT Curriculum

Division 1:
1.1Share information collected from electronic sources to add
to a group task
Division 2:
2.1 Retrieve data from available storage devices, such as a
shared folder, to which a group has contributed
2.2 Record group brainstorming, planning and sharing of
ideas by using technology
2.3 Extend the scope of a project beyond classroom
collaboration by using communication technologies, such as
the telephone and email
Division 3:
3.1 Access, retrieve and share information from electronic
sources, such as common files
Division 4:
4.2 Participate in a variety of electronic group formats
Division 1:
1.1 Identify techniques and tools for communicating, storing,
retrieving and selecting information
Division 2:
2.2 Identify and apply techniques and tools for
communicating, sorting, retrieving and selecting information
2.3 Explain the advantages and limitations of using
computers to store, organize, retrieve and select information
Division 3:
3.1 Demonstrate an understanding that information can be
transmitted through a variety of media
Division 1:
1.1Perform basic computer operations, which may vary by
environment, including powering up, inserting disks, moving
the cursor, clicking on an icon, using pull-down menus,
executing programs, saving files, retrieving files, printing,
ejecting disks, and powering down
Division 2:
2.2 Use and organize files and directories
Division 3:
3.2 Perform routine data maintenance and management of
personal files
3.4 Demonstrate the ability to control devices electronically
3.5 Describe the steps involved in loading software
3.6 Identify and apply safety procedures, including antivirus
